Output 0d8027189f6ca9ccf509b977eb0c7805514bbfc55a0783e0aec2012301bd8536:4

value
43005272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5121b731888fab05262c68953e514b699cf3def7 OP_EQUAL
address
MFJ9MZyeGvKuWLqJLuVVjtAM5cuTxbLa4B
transaction
0d8027189f6ca9ccf509b977eb0c7805514bbfc55a0783e0aec2012301bd8536
spent
true